Member Relations Manager

2 weeks ago


Copenhagen, Copenhagen, Denmark Puregym Full time

We are looking for a Member Relations Manager to join our fast-paced Member Relations team at PureGym Denmark. You will be responsible for leading and motivating your team, ensuring exceptional customer service, and driving team performance to meet department objectives. This role requires strong leadership, coaching skills, and a commitment to continuous improvement.

About the team

The Member Services team at PureGym Denmark is a dedicated and high-energy group committed to providing exceptional service to both internal and external stakeholders. We work in a fast-paced, customer-focused environment where collaboration, communication, and continuous improvement are at the heart of everything we do. As part of this team, you will work alongside Performance and Resource Analysts, Team Managers, and Quality Managers to ensure that customer interactions are handled efficiently and effectively. We value innovation, accountability, and teamwork to help shape the best experience for our members.

The Role

As a Member Relations Manager, you will take on a varied and rewarding role that requires strong leadership skills and a problem-solving mindset. Your key responsibilities will include:

  1. Monitoring and tracking individual and team performance, conducting reviews, appraisals, and development plans.
  2. Working closely with the team to ensure inbound contacts are handled within the agreed SLA and prioritising customer satisfaction.
  3. Ensuring team KPIs are met in line with Member Relations objectives.
  4. Working cross functionally to support projects happening around the business and being the 'voice of the member' in these scenarios.
  5. Delivering ongoing coaching and feedback to team members.
  6. Handling management administration, including performance management, investigations, disciplinary actions, and absence.
  7. Assisting in the recruitment process, participating in recruitment events and interviews.
  8. Driving effective communication within the team through 1:1 meetings, team briefings, huddles, and welfare meetings.
  9. Fostering a positive and engaging team culture to ensure high performance and morale.

The person

To be successful in this role, you will need to demonstrate the following skills and attributes:

  1. Proven leadership experience in a customer service environment, with the ability to drive performance and motivate a team.
  2. A solid understanding of customer contact channels, including voice, digital, and social media.
  3. A solution-oriented mindset, with strong problem-solving skills.
  4. Excellent communication, organizational, and time-management skills.
  5. A commercially aware approach, using knowledge and experience to drive success within PureGym.
  6. The ability to multitask effectively in a fast-paced environment.
  7. Resilience, passion, and a commitment to delivering excellent customer service.
  8. Proficiency in MS Office, including Excel and PowerPoint.
